25 /*
26  * DS bit usage
27  *
28  * TA = transmitter address
29  * RA = receiver address
30  * DA = destination address
31  * SA = source address
32  *
33  * ToDS    FromDS  A1(RA)  A2(TA)  A3      A4      Use
34  * -----------------------------------------------------------------
35  *  0       0       DA      SA      BSSID   -       IBSS/DLS
36  *  0       1       DA      BSSID   SA      -       AP -> STA
37  *  1       0       BSSID   SA      DA      -       AP <- STA
38  *  1       1       RA      TA      DA      SA      unspecified (WDS)
39  */

3701
3702 /*
3703  * IEEE 802.11-2007 7.3.2.9 Country information element
3704  *
3705  * Minimum length is 8 octets, ie len must be evenly
3706  * divisible by 2
3707  */
3708
3709 /* Although the spec says 8 I'm seeing 6 in practice */
3710 #define IEEE80211_COUNTRY_IE_MIN_LEN    6
3711
3712 /* The Country String field of the element shall be 3 octets in length */
3713 #define IEEE80211_COUNTRY_STRING_LEN    3
3714
3715 /*
3716  * For regulatory extension stuff see IEEE 802.11-2007
3717  * Annex I (page 1141) and Annex J (page 1147). Also
3718  * review 7.3.2.9.
3719  *
3720  * When dot11RegulatoryClassesRequired is true and the
3721  * first_channel/reg_extension_id is >= 201 then the IE
3722  * compromises of the 'ext' struct represented below:
3723  *
3724  *  - Regulatory extension ID - when generating IE this just needs
3725  *    to be monotonically increasing for each triplet passed in
3726  *    the IE
3727  *  - Regulatory class - index into set of rules
3728  *  - Coverage class - index into air propagation time (Table 7-27),
3729  *    in microseconds, you can compute the air propagation time from
3730  *    the index by multiplying by 3, so index 10 yields a propagation
3731  *    of 10 us. Valid values are 0-31, values 32-255 are not defined
3732  *    yet. A value of 0 inicates air propagation of <= 1 us.
3733  *
3734  *  See also Table I.2 for Emission limit sets and table
3735  *  I.3 for Behavior limit sets. Table J.1 indicates how to map
3736  *  a reg_class to an emission limit set and behavior limit set.
3737  */
3738 #define IEEE80211_COUNTRY_EXTENSION_ID 201
3739
3740 /*
3741  *  Channels numbers in the IE must be monotonically increasing
3742  *  if dot11RegulatoryClassesRequired is not true.
3743  *
3744  *  If dot11RegulatoryClassesRequired is true consecutive
3745  *  subband triplets following a regulatory triplet shall
3746  *  have monotonically increasing first_channel number fields.
3747  *
3748  *  Channel numbers shall not overlap.
3749  *
3750  *  Note that max_power is signed.
3751  */
3752 struct ieee80211_country_ie_triplet {
3753         union {
3754                 struct {
3755                         u8 first_channel;
3756                         u8 num_channels;
3757                         s8 max_power;
3758                 } __packed chans;
3759                 struct {
3760                         u8 reg_extension_id;
3761                         u8 reg_class;
3762                         u8 coverage_class;
3763                 } __packed ext;
3764         };
3765 } __packed;

3971
3972 /**
3973  * ieee80211_get_qos_ctl - get pointer to qos control bytes
3974  * @hdr: the frame
3975  *
3976  * The qos ctrl bytes come after the frame_control, duration, seq_num
3977  * and 3 or 4 addresses of length ETH_ALEN.
3978  * 3 addr: 2 + 2 + 2 + 3*6 = 24
3979  * 4 addr: 2 + 2 + 2 + 4*6 = 30
3980  */
3981 static inline u8 *ieee80211_get_qos_ctl(struct ieee80211_hdr *hdr)
3982 {
3983         if (ieee80211_has_a4(hdr->frame_control))
3984                 return (u8 *)hdr + 30;
3985         else
3986                 return (u8 *)hdr + 24;
3987 }
3988
3989 /**
3990  * ieee80211_get_tid - get qos TID
3991  * @hdr: the frame
3992  */
3993 static inline u8 ieee80211_get_tid(struct ieee80211_hdr *hdr)
3994 {
3995         u8 *qc = ieee80211_get_qos_ctl(hdr);
3996
3997         return qc[0] & IEEE80211_QOS_CTL_TID_MASK;
3998 }
3999
4000 /**
4001  * ieee80211_get_SA - get pointer to SA
4002  * @hdr: the frame
4003  *
4004  * Given an 802.11 frame, this function returns the offset
4005  * to the source address (SA). It does not verify that the
4006  * header is long enough to contain the address, and the
4007  * header must be long enough to contain the frame control
4008  * field.
4009  */
4010 static inline u8 *ieee80211_get_SA(struct ieee80211_hdr *hdr)
4011 {
4012         if (ieee80211_has_a4(hdr->frame_control))
4013                 return hdr->addr4;
4014         if (ieee80211_has_fromds(hdr->frame_control))
4015                 return hdr->addr3;
4016         return hdr->addr2;
4017 }
4018
4019 /**
4020  * ieee80211_get_DA - get pointer to DA
4021  * @hdr: the frame
4022  *
4023  * Given an 802.11 frame, this function returns the offset
4024  * to the destination address (DA). It does not verify that
4025  * the header is long enough to contain the address, and the
4026  * header must be long enough to contain the frame control
4027  * field.
4028  */
4029 static inline u8 *ieee80211_get_DA(struct ieee80211_hdr *hdr)
4030 {
4031         if (ieee80211_has_tods(hdr->frame_control))
4032                 return hdr->addr3;
4033         else
4034                 return hdr->addr1;
4035 }
